Unlocking Creative Pathways with Systematic Variation
The core principle behind spinpin lies in the deliberate manipulation of variables within a defined system. Instead of aiming for a single, perfect solution, the method encourages the exploration of numerous variations, each slightly different from the last. This systematic approach allows for a broader range of possibilities to be considered, often revealing unexpected avenues for creative expression. The process isn't about randomly changing things; it's about introducing controlled alterations and observing the resulting impact. This detailed examination of outcomes helps refine ideas and identify promising directions that might otherwise be overlooked. It's a method particularly effective when grappling with complex problems or striving for originality in artistic endeavors.
The Importance of Constraints in Creative Thinking
Paradoxically, constraints can often be more stimulating to creativity than complete freedom. When faced with unlimited options, it's easy to become overwhelmed and indecisive. However, when boundaries are established, the mind is forced to work within those limitations, leading to more focused and inventive solutions. Spinpin leverages this principle by setting a specific framework for variation, providing a set of parameters within which to explore. This structure doesn’t stifle creativity, but rather channels it, encouraging resourcefulness and ingenuity. Consider, for instance, a musician using a limited set of notes to compose a melody, or an artist restricting their palette to a few select colors. It's through these self-imposed constraints that truly remarkable work often emerges.
| Variable | Possible Modification |
|---|---|
| Color | Hue, Saturation, Value |
| Shape | Size, Proportion, Orientation |
| Texture | Smoothness, Roughness, Pattern |
| Rhythm | Tempo, Meter, Accents |
As the table illustrates, even seemingly simple elements can be varied in numerous ways. Applying spinpin involves systematically altering each variable and evaluating the effects on the overall outcome. This process can be applied to various creative fields, from visual arts and music to writing and design.

Documenting and Analyzing Variations
Keeping a detailed record of each variation, along with your observations and evaluations, is an essential component of the spinpin technique. This documentation serves as a valuable resource for future reference, allowing you to track your progress and identify patterns. It also helps you to avoid repeating mistakes and build upon your successes. Consider using a sketchbook, a digital journal, or a spreadsheet to organize your findings. The act of documentation itself can also be a creative exercise, encouraging you to articulate your thoughts and insights in a clear and concise manner. Keeping this record allows for a systematic dismantling and rebuilding of creative concepts.
- Establish a baseline for your creative endeavor.
- Identify a specific variable to modify.
- Implement a small, controlled change.
- Carefully observe the resulting outcome.
- Record your observations and insights.
- Repeat steps 2-5 with different variables and modifications.
This structured approach provides a roadmap for navigating the spinpin process. By diligently following these steps, you can maximize your chances of achieving meaningful creative breakthroughs.
